Ansys releases pre-lockdown global survey on vehicle electrification

Green Car Congress

Before the COVID-19 pandemic lockdowns, engineering simulation software company Ansys commissioned a global survey of 16,037 adults resulting in some insights about consumer attitudes toward vehicle electrification. Nearly one-third of those surveyed already own an EV or plan to buy one within five years.

FPT Industrial to power the first LNG trucks on India’s roads

Green Car Congress

FPT Industrial, the global powertrain brand of Iveco Group, and Blue Energy Motors , headquartered in Pune, India, and engaged in the manufacturing of clean energy trucks, have signed an agreement to introduce the first Liquified Natural Gas (LNG) trucks powered by FPT 6.7-liter liter engines on Indian roads by the end of 2022.

CapGemini: 87% of global consumers prefer personal vehicle to ensure safe travel, up from 57% in April 2020

Green Car Congress

Almost half of global consumers (46%) are considering purchasing a car in the next 12 months, an increase from 35% in April 2020. Without a clear end to the pandemic in sight, 87% of global consumers stated their safety and physical well-being, alongside that of their families, is best served through a personal vehicle.
